About

Clara Abadesso is a scholar working on Pulmonary and Respiratory Medicine, Surgery and Emergency Medicine. According to data from OpenAlex, Clara Abadesso has authored 22 papers receiving a total of 259 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Pulmonary and Respiratory Medicine, 6 papers in Surgery and 5 papers in Emergency Medicine. Recurrent topics in Clara Abadesso's work include Respiratory Support and Mechanisms (7 papers), Neonatal Respiratory Health Research (4 papers) and Cardiac Arrest and Resuscitation (3 papers). Clara Abadesso is often cited by papers focused on Respiratory Support and Mechanisms (7 papers), Neonatal Respiratory Health Research (4 papers) and Cardiac Arrest and Resuscitation (3 papers). Clara Abadesso collaborates with scholars based in Portugal, Canada and Spain. Clara Abadesso's co-authors include Helena Almeida, Catarina Silvestre, M. Carreiro, Miriam Machado, Daniel Virella, Marta Moniz, Maria do Céu Machado, Mirella Gáboli, Jesús López‐Herce and Juan Mayordomo‐Colunga and has published in prestigious journals such as SHILAP Revista de lepidopterología, Intensive Care Medicine and Pediatric Research.
